Backend Engineer - Ruby on Rails

Salary Competitive

Did you know that fishing is the world’s most popular hobby? We do! And here at Fishbrain, we have created the world’s largest social network dedicated to people who love fishing as well as a suite of tools to help users catch more and bigger fishes. We have over 14 million users all over the world who have logged over 12 million catches in our app. We’re growing fast, have lots of fun, and are taking the fishing industry with us. That's why we are looking for more Backend Engineers. Some of us fish, some of us love the outdoors, all of us are united in building the best fishing experience. Would you like to be a part of taking the world’s no. 1 fishing app to the next level? 

Please submit applications in ENGLISH, those that are not will not be reviewed.

What you’ll work on: 

  • Designing, building, and deploying highly scalable software systems written mainly in Ruby on Rails.
  • Collaborating as a member of a cross-functional team to define, design, and ship new features in a continuous delivery environment.
  • Maintaining a high code quality standard by writing thoughtful code and reviewing code from other engineers.
  • Optimizing performance of complex systems under load to keep things running smoothly.
  • Improving the development process, to increase efficiency of development and quality of the product.
  • Diagnosing issues and bugs, monitoring metrics and alerts, and mitigating incidents.

 

What we are fishing for:

  • You have strong software engineering fundamentals, including data structures, design patterns, and complexity analysis.
  • You have extensive professional experience creating applications in Ruby on Rails.
  • You’ve got experience with databases, networking and running distributed software in a cloud environment.
  • You're smart, get stuff done, have great energy, and thrive in a fast-paced startup environment.
  • Extra nice to have:
    • Experience with designing GraphQL APIs
    • Experience with infrastructure such as ElasticSearch, AWS, Docker or Terraform
    • Experience with PostGIS or working with geographic data
    • Experience with designing for performance in systems at scale and under heavy load.

 

Our Bait

We’re a product-focused startup, and every individual is important.  That means you get to contribute to the direction of the company and the impact we have on millions of anglers.  We at Fishbrain work with the latest tech and challenge ourselves every day.  We want your years at Fishbrain to be a time to grow and develop on both a career and personal level, which is why we so heavily value a work culture that encourages innovation, passion and teamwork.  And most importantly, we want you to enjoy coming to work every single day. 

In addition, Fishbrain also offers:

  • Flexible public holidays, swap days off according to your culture, values and beliefs.
  • 30 days of paid vacation per year*
  • Company-provided laptop (your choice of Windows, Mac or Linux) and smartphone (iOS or Android)
  • Dedicated learning budget for career growth and development.
  • Friendly, honest and open culture, including both remote-friendly and in-person social events.
  • Commitment to sustainability - For us, respecting the environment is about balance. We believe in catch & release and the sustainable harvest of fish species. Because when it comes to the outdoors, tomorrow matters too.

*For most employees.  Depending on location of employment.

Where you’ll work:

We have 100+ employees, boasting almost 40 different nationalities. At Fishbrain, we love diversity, we embrace and welcome new ideas, we move fast and live by the “dare to fail” mentality.  We’re a hybrid remote company. Some of us work from boats or tents. Some of us work in our office in Stockholm, Sweden. Some of us work from home. That’s the beauty of remote work. But we also value collaboration, so we ask that you can be available at least 4 hours a day in Central Europe Time (9am-5pm GMT +1).

Looking for more of an office culture?  Our home office is located in Stockholm, Sweden.  If you’re working from there, then you’ll have access to fishing rods for relaxing lunch fishing, our friendly office dogs, and plenty of coffee. Just make sure to make a fresh pot!

Relocation possibilities are based on current Swedish regulations. Let us know when you apply if you’re looking for relocation.

Feeling hooked? Throw us a line!

Keywords: Ruby, Ruby on rails, GraphQL, MySQL, PostgreSQL, Elasticsearch, AWS, backend, Docker.

Perks and benefits

This job comes with several perks and benefits

Free lunch
Free lunch

Enjoy a free catered lunch with your colleagues, every day.

Flexible working hours
Flexible working hours

Time is precious. Make it count. Morning person or night owl, this job is for you.

Free coffee / tea
Free coffee / tea

Get your caffeine fix to get you started and keep you going.

Near public transit
Near public transit

Easy access and treehugger friendly workplace.

Social gatherings
Social gatherings

Social gatherings and games; hang out with your colleagues.

Free office snacks
Free office snacks

Peckish after lunch? We got your back with soft drinks, treats and fruit.

See all 7 benefits

Working at
Fishbrain

Fishbrain is a global social network and mobile app for Sport Fishing. And it’s true - Fishbrain can help you catch more and bigger fish. Through a combination of our Catch Map and Fishing Forecast, you can bring your fishing up another notch. Or two, even. But here’s what keeps people coming back to Fishbrain: It’s an angling community. And that gets at our mission. With 200 million people sport fishing around the world, we’re connecting anglers to make fishing dreams come true, today and tomorrow. Some of us are anglers. Some of us are parents. All of us are human. And we're also passionate about the outdoors and conservation. Together, we work to bring you the best app for fishing, hands down. There's a lot of thought and effort and fun that goes into that. Some of us work from Stockholm, Sweden. Some of us work from boats, casting lines and going to fishing tournaments. The office people and the boat people make sure to talk a lot. That's how we keep it real. We believe that it's more fun to brag about a catch with people who care about fishing. These people are often called anglers. You may think that's obvious, being an angler yourself. But on Fishbrain, your catch doesn't go head-to-head with cats doing backflips, or toddlers feeding chocolate cake to their baby sisters. For us, respecting the environment is about balance. We believe in catch & release and the sustainable harvest of fish species. Because when it comes to the outdoors, tomorrow matters too. Don't get us wrong - we're all for hard work, pre-dawn wakeups to get to a fishing spot, and getting our hands dirty. But if there's a smarter way to fish, we're on it. It means we do the hard work of crunching catch numbers so you don't have to. It means all you have to do is fish.  Our office is in Stockholm, Sweden. The office has windows, multiple coffee machines, and a team of amazing people working inside it. It's also cubicle-free. If you're one of the lucky Chosen Ones who gets to fish for us, your office might be an inshore boat in Tampa Bay, Florida. Or a kayak somewhere in South Carolina. Just sayin'. We're looking for talent to join our small team.

Read more about Fishbrain

company gallery image